Output e23c7d9db6aec6f0f58c090b6432ad5e686fede61315048ae53f159e66821a2c:1

value
1047262873
script pubkey
OP_0 OP_PUSHBYTES_20 3ef0fea0a20d2881d4c218ea46fe01b17e13c2f3
address
tb1q8mc0ag9zp55gr4xzrr4ydlspk9lp8shn3d3ya3
transaction
e23c7d9db6aec6f0f58c090b6432ad5e686fede61315048ae53f159e66821a2c
confirmations
107445
spent
true